Intraday Price Action and Outperformance Context
Netweb Technologies India Ltd recorded a robust single-session gain of 9.06% on 29 May 2026, reaching an intraday peak of Rs 4409, which is just 1.94% shy of its 52-week high of Rs 4492. This sharp move stands out in the Computers - Software & Consulting sector, where the stock outpaced its peers by over six percentage points. The rally also extended a three-day winning streak, during which the stock amassed a 14.63% return. Recent Performance Trajectory
Looking back over the past month, Netweb Technologies India Ltd has gained 10.53%, contrasting with the Sensex’s 1.97% decline in the same period. Over three months, the stock’s 15.37% rise further highlights its resilience amid a broader market downturn of 6.55%. Year-to-date, the stock has surged 43.11%, while the Sensex has fallen 10.86%. This strong relative performance frames today’s 9.06% gain as a continuation of an established upward trajectory rather than a recovery from weakness. Moving Average Configuration
Netweb Technologies India Ltd is trading above all its key moving averages: 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day. This comprehensive positioning indicates a strong technical foundation underpinning the rally. The stock’s proximity to its 52-week high and its ability to hold above the 50-day moving average — often a critical resistance level — suggests the current surge is a breakout rather than a relief rally within a downtrend. The 50 DMA, in particular, acts as a pivotal test for the sustainability of this momentum. Technical Indicators
The technical readings present a nuanced picture. On the daily chart, moving averages are bullish, reinforcing the positive price action. Weekly MACD and RSI indicators are bullish, supporting continuation of the current momentum. However, monthly MACD is mildly bearish, and weekly KST and OBV show mild bearishness, indicating some caution in the longer-term momentum. Bollinger Bands on the weekly and monthly charts lean bullish to mildly bullish, suggesting the stock is not yet overextended. Market Context
On 29 May 2026, the Sensex opened higher at 75,988.51, gaining 0.16% initially but was trading slightly lower at 75,965.99 by midday, up 0.13% overall. The index remains below its 50-day moving average, which itself is below the 200-day average, signalling a bearish trend for the broader market. Mega-cap stocks are leading the market gains, while mid- and small-caps show mixed performance. Within this environment, Netweb Technologies India Ltd’s strong outperformance is notable, as it bucks the broader market’s cautious tone. The stock’s sector, Computers - Software & Consulting, did not register a 52-week high today, making this rally more stock-specific than sector-driven.

Conclusion: Bounce, Breakout, or Continuation?
The 9.06% surge on 29 May 2026 by Netweb Technologies India Ltd is best characterised as a continuation of existing momentum rather than a simple recovery bounce or a relief rally. The stock’s consistent gains over the past month and quarter, combined with its position above all major moving averages, support the view that this is a technically strong move. The mixed signals from longer-term monthly indicators introduce some caution, but the short- and medium-term technicals are aligned with the rally.
